What are effective strategies for managing complex multi-layered edits without losing cohesion?

Managing intricate multi-layered edits necessitates a rigorous organizational framework—layer labeling, version control, and utilizing composite nodes ensure clarity amidst complexity. Software like Adobe After Effects and Nuke enable editors to stack, mask, and animate layers with precision, providing the flexibility to adjust individual components without disrupting the entire sequence. Additionally, incorporating timeline markers and markers on spectral frequency displays can aid in precise synchronization, essential for maintaining cohesion in dense multi-layer projects.

Enhancing your workflow with custom scripts and automation tools—such as Adobe ExtendScript or Python plugins—streamlines repetitive tasks, allowing focusing on creative refinement rather than technical bottlenecks. Why does precise phase alignment matter in complex audio layering?

Achieving pristine sound quality in layered audio compositions hinges on meticulous phase coherence among multiple tracks. Misalignment can lead to destructive interference, diminishing clarity and reducing perceived fidelity. Expert engineers utilize phase meters and alignment plugins—such as those discussed in industry literature on phase correlation—ensuring that each layer synergizes without cancellation issues. This technical finesse is vital when integrating sound effects, dialogue, and musical scores into a cohesive auditory mosaic.

Transformative Techniques for Dynamic Range Sculpting

Controlling dynamic range intricately enhances emotional impact, guiding listener attention precisely where it’s intended. Multiband compression, look-ahead limiting, and transient shaping enable nuanced modulation of amplitude across frequencies and time frames. Leading software like industry-grade audio dynamics tools empower artisans to craft sounds that punch through mix elements without sacrificing subtlety. Mastering these techniques allows for the creation of immersive soundscapes that respond to narrative pacing with surgical precision.
